Question 269: To ask the Minister for Education and Science the further works which have been undertaken by her Department with a view to providing the long overdue secondary school on the Donabate-Portrane peninsula, County Dublin; if her attention has been drawn to the fact that the community in voicing a consensus regarding the CDVEC as the patron body, has a free site and has a large demand to places in such a new school; when this community will have local secondary by way of a school education available. Officials in the school planning section of my Department are carrying out a review of educational needs in the north Dublin-east Meath-south Louth area, including Donabate and Portrane, by way of a draft area development plan. The need for a post-primary school in Donabate is being considered in this context. The draft plan is nearing completion and I hope to be in a position to publish it shortly. Following this, a public consultation process will be conducted by the Commission on School Accommodation. The process will culminate in a final area development plan, which will provide a blueprint for educational infrastructure in the area for the next decade, including the need or otherwise to provide a post-primary school in Donabate.
